Computer Programming

Maryville University of Saint Louis · Saint Louis, MO

The Computer Programming program at Maryville University of Saint Louis is available at Master's and Undergraduate Certificate's levels. The Master program, with 51 completers, is the most popular. Graduates earn a median salary of $84,866 four years after completion, compared to a national median of $121,183 for Computer Programming programs. Graduates typically enter roles like Software Developers, Software Quality Assurance Analysts and Testers, and Computer Programmers. The median salary for Software Developers is $132,270.
